引言
随着人工智能技术的不断发展,大模型在各个领域的应用越来越广泛。在图像处理领域,训练一个专属的画图大模型不仅可以满足个人或企业的个性化需求,还能在艺术创作、游戏开发、广告设计等方面发挥重要作用。本文将详细介绍如何轻松训练你的专属画图大模型,并揭秘高效绘图技巧与实操步骤。
第一节:了解画图大模型
1.1 什么是画图大模型?
画图大模型是一种基于深度学习技术的图像生成模型,它能够根据输入的文本描述生成高质量的图像。这类模型通常采用卷积神经网络(CNN)和生成对抗网络(GAN)等技术。
1.2 画图大模型的优势
- 个性化定制:根据用户需求生成专属的图像。
- 高效创作:提高图像创作效率,节省时间。
- 艺术创新:激发艺术创作灵感,拓宽艺术表现手法。
第二节:准备训练数据
2.1 数据来源
- 公开数据集:如ImageNet、COCO等。
- 定制数据集:根据用户需求收集的图像数据。
2.2 数据预处理
- 数据清洗:去除低质量、重复的图像。
- 数据增强:通过旋转、缩放、裁剪等方法增加数据多样性。
- 数据标注:为图像添加标签,以便模型学习。
第三节:选择合适的模型架构
3.1 模型架构
- CNN:适用于图像分类、检测等任务。
- GAN:适用于图像生成、风格迁移等任务。
- Transformer:适用于文本图像转换、视频生成等任务。
3.2 模型选择
根据实际需求选择合适的模型架构。例如,若要生成特定风格的图像,可选择GAN模型;若要实现文本图像转换,可选择Transformer模型。
第四节:训练画图大模型
4.1 训练参数设置
- 学习率:控制模型参数更新的速度。
- 批次大小:每次训练的样本数量。
- 迭代次数:模型训练的总次数。
4.2 训练过程
- 数据加载:从数据集中读取样本。
- 前向传播:将样本输入模型,计算预测结果。
- 反向传播:计算损失函数,更新模型参数。
- 评估:在验证集上评估模型性能。
第五节:优化模型性能
5.1 超参数调整
通过调整学习率、批次大小等超参数,优化模型性能。
5.2 模型融合
将多个模型进行融合,提高模型鲁棒性和泛化能力。
第六节:实操步骤
6.1 环境搭建
- 安装深度学习框架(如TensorFlow、PyTorch)。
- 配置GPU或CPU资源。
6.2 数据准备
- 收集和预处理数据。
- 标注数据。
6.3 模型训练
- 选择模型架构。
- 设置训练参数。
- 训练模型。
6.4 模型评估
- 在验证集上评估模型性能。
- 调整模型参数,优化性能。
6.5 应用模型
- 将训练好的模型应用于实际任务。
- 生成个性化图像。
结语
通过以上步骤,你可以轻松训练自己的专属画图大模型。在训练过程中,注意调整超参数、优化模型架构,以提高模型性能。同时,不断积累经验,探索新的应用场景,让你的画图大模型发挥更大的价值。
